Mike Foyle Presents Statica: The Progressive Trance Project

Mike Foyle Presents Statica is the progressive trance and vocal house alias of British producer and DJ Mike Foyle. Originating from the United Kingdom, this project is best known for its 2005 trance anthem "Shipwrecked," which became a staple on global dancefloors and radio, achieving significant airplay and inclusion on numerous compilation albums.

Early career

Mike Foyle began his production career in the early 2000s, quickly gaining attention within the UK trance scene. His early solo releases on labels like Armada and Five AM demonstrated a keen ear for melody and intricate production, setting the stage for his more ambitious work.

Breakthrough

The breakthrough for the Statica alias came in 2005 with the release of "Shipwrecked" on the influential Armada Music sub-label, Armind. The track's epic piano melody, driving rhythm, and evocative atmosphere resonated powerfully with the global trance community, cementing its status as an instant classic within the genre.

Key tracks

Shipwrecked — This 2005 single defined the Statica sound and remains one of the most recognizable progressive trance tracks of its era.

Firefly — Released in 2006, this track further showcased Foyle's talent for crafting uplifting, melodic trance with a distinct emotional pull.

Bittersweet Nightshade — A 2007 collaboration with Mike's production partner, Mike Koglin, blending tech-trance energy with Statica's signature melodic sensibility.

Pandora (The Journey) — This 2008 release highlighted the project's ability to create long-form, evolving progressive journeys.

Following these key releases, Mike Foyle continued to produce under the Statica banner while also working on solo material and collaborations. His work has been featured on compilations by major trance figures, including Armin van Buuren's "A State of Trance" series, broadening his international reach.

While specific chart positions and certifications for the project are not widely documented, the enduring popularity of "Shipwrecked" and subsequent tracks is evidenced by their continued presence in DJ sets and on digital music platforms years after their initial release.
